Form 4: NetApp Executive O'Callahan Reports Stock Transactions
SEC Form 4 Filing
Elizabeth M. O'Callahan, EVP and Chief Legal Officer of NetApp, Inc., reports the vesting and disposal of restricted stock units and common shares on May 15, 2024.
Summary
- On May 17, 2024, Elizabeth M. O'Callahan, the EVP and Chief Legal Officer of NetApp, Inc., filed a Form 4 with the SEC.
- The report details transactions that occurred on May 15, 2024, involving NetApp's common shares and restricted stock units (RSUs).
- O'Callahan disposed of 3,432 common shares at a price of $110.62.
- She also acquired 6,855 common shares through the vesting of RSUs.
- The transactions involved the vesting of RSUs granted on July 1, 2021 (1,794 shares), July 1, 2022 (1,047 shares), and July 13, 2023 (4,014 shares).
- Following these transactions, O'Callahan directly owns 12,153 common shares and various RSUs.
- The RSUs convert into common stock on a one-for-one basis and vest quarterly over three years from their grant dates.

Industry Context
Form 4 filings are routine disclosures required by the SEC to provide transparency into the transactions of company insiders, allowing investors to track executive compensation and potential alignment with shareholder interests.
